Sgt. Donald S. Oaks Jr.
Nominee: Sgt. Donald S. Oaks Jr.
by Laurie Oaks of erie
Sgt. Donald Oaks enlisted in the U.S. Army following his High School
Graduation from Harborcreek in the year 2000. He was following his desire to
serve his Country. He graduated boot camp at Fort Knox Kentucky during the time
of the bombing of the U.S.S Cole. His patriotism further fueled that desire as
well as the results of 9-11. He quickly rose up in the ranks from private to
Sergeant. In January of 2003, he was deployed to Iraq serving with the 3rd
Battalion 13th Field Artillary regiment out of Fort Sill Oklahoma. He was a
Gunner on a Multiple Launcher. All of this acheived while only at the young age
of 20. He was 3 weeks shy of his 21st birthday when the effects of the war had
taken his life.
His unit was bombed by friendly forces. The ultimate sacrifice has been paid
by this young heroic man in his quest to protect the freedoms and safety of his
fellow countrymen while fighting the war on terror. Sergeant Donald S.Oaks Jr.
died in Iraq on April 3,2003 during the conflict "Operation Iraqi Freedom".
